I asked Restream support: I have been using Firefox and the screen sharing doesn't allow for the desktop audio to be shared, and I have to use the atrocious google chrome browser to share the screen with the audio (yuck), but I do not like google chrome, and how can I have the popup ask if I want to share the desktop audio on the Firefox browser as well? it only pops up asking which screen or application I would like to use but not if audio should be shared as well. ive tried restarting the browser after clearing cookies and permissions and still nothing.

The restream rep countered with: That is a limitation of Firefox, unfortunately. Different browsers allow different levels of screenshare permissions and Firefox is a lot more limiting than Chrome for some reason. Firefox's screenshare limitations are completely outside of Restream's control - that's how Firefox built their browser. For any feedback on that, I recommend reaching out to them directly.

They also advised if feedback on how the feature is supposed to work to use this article that shows how it works on Chrome: https://support.restream.io/en/articles/4341908-restream-studio-screensharing-feature
